2017-18 Interregional Service Project- Days For Girls International
AMWA student members and leaders are working together on the first Annual Interregional Service Project, supporting Days for Girls. This is an international organization dedicated to creating a more dignified and educated world, through providing access to reusable feminine hygiene supplies and health education.
Our goal is to raise materials and money to make 300 feminine hygiene kits. This amounts to 55,000 days of school for girls, who otherwise would miss school due to lack of methods to manage their periods.
